ECS 275A: Ray Tracing for Global Illumination (Fall 2011, UC Davis). Instructor: Professor Nelson Max.
September 25, 2023
English
English [CC]
Description
This course covers techniques for realistic computer graphics rendering that consider global illumination, that is, light from light sources bouncing multiple times on object surfaces in the scene before illuminating the surface being shaded. The radiosity method is briefly discussed, but most of the course is spent on recursive stochastic ray tracing that uses Monte Carlo integration to estimate the multidimensional integrals involved in global illumination. Topics covered include direct and indirect illumination, penumbras from area light sources, anti-aliasing, irradiance caching, and bidirectional path tracing. These lectures are in conjunction with the textbook "Advanced Global Illumination," second edition by Philip Dutre, Philippe Bekaert and Kavita Bala.
Course Curriculum
- Lecture 01 – Recursive Ray Tracing Unlimited
- Lecture 02 – Intersecting Rays Unlimited
- Lecture 03 – Radiant Flux, Radiance and Solid Angle Unlimited
- Lecture 04 – Bidirectional Reflectance Distribution Function Unlimited
- Lecture 05 – Cook-Torrance BRDF Unlimited
- Lecture 06 – Introduction to Discrete Probability Unlimited
- Lecture 07 – Continuous Probability Unlimited
- Lecture 08 – Sampling Random Variables Unlimited
- Lecture 09 – Distributed Ray Tracing Unlimited
- Lecture 10 – Phong Glossy Reflection Unlimited
- Lecture 11 – Environmental Illumination Unlimited
- Lecture 12 – Indirect illumination Recursion Unlimited
- Lecture 13 – Signal Processing Unlimited
- Lecture 14 – Anti-aliasing Filtering Strategies Unlimited
- Lecture 15 – “Backwards” Path Tracing Unlimited
- Lecture 16 – Finite Element Method Unlimited
- Lecture 17 – Progressive Radiosity Unlimited
- Lecture 18 – Direct and Indirect Illumination Unlimited
- Lecture 19 – Global Lines Unlimited
- Lecture 20 – Refraction Unlimited
- Lecture 21 – Point-to-Polygon Form Factor Unlimited
- Lecture 22 – Bidirectional Path Tracing Unlimited
- Lecture 23 – Photon Mapping Unlimited
- Lecture 24 – Extinction and Scattering Coefficient Unlimited
- Lecture 25 – Ambient Occlusion Unlimited
- Lecture 26 – Hierarchical Radiosity Unlimited
- Lecture 27 – Fall 2011 Student Project Presentations Unlimited
About the instructor
Instructor Rating
Reviews
Courses
Students
Hours of videos
749 years, 11 months
Units & Quizzes
Unlimited Lifetime access
Access on mobile app
Certificate of Completion
- For teams of 2 or more users
- 27,000+ fresh & in-demand courses
- Learning Engagement tools
- SSO and LMS Integrations